Why Installation Quality Determines System Performance in Horse Cave, KY

A central AC system has a rated SEER efficiency that represents its performance under standardized test conditions in Horse Cave. In a real residential installation, the actual efficiency the system achieves depends on correct refrigerant charge, correct airflow through the indoor coil, the condition of the duct system the system is installed on, and correct sizing for the specific home in Horse Cave, KY. An installation that misses on any of these variables produces a system that underperforms its rating in Horse Cave. An installation that gets all of them right produces the efficiency you are paying for in Horse Cave, KY.

Why Sizing Is the Most Important Decision

Why Correct AC Sizing Is the Most Important Installation Decision in Horse Cave, KY

What an Oversized AC System Does in Horse Cave

An oversized AC system cools the thermostat location to setpoint before the rest of the home has reached the same temperature in Horse Cave, KY. The system shuts off having satisfied the thermostat but having run for too short a cycle to remove adequate humidity from the circulated air in Horse Cave. The result is a home that feels cold and clammy rather than cool and comfortable in Horse Cave, KY. Indoor relative humidity remains elevated despite the air conditioner running in Horse Cave. Mold growth on surfaces throughout the home is more common in homes with oversized AC systems than in correctly sized homes in Horse Cave, KY. And the short cycling produces wear on the compressor at an accelerated rate in Horse Cave.

What an Undersized AC System Does in Horse Cave, KY

An undersized AC system runs continuously in hot weather without reaching the thermostat setpoint in Horse Cave. The home is consistently warmer than the thermostat calls for in Horse Cave, KY. The system runs at maximum capacity for extended periods, accumulating wear faster than a correctly sized system in Horse Cave. Energy bills are high because the system is running more hours per day than a correctly sized system would need to in Horse Cave, KY. And occupant comfort is poor because the home never reaches the set temperature in the hottest weather when cooling is most needed in Horse Cave.

Why Manual J Is the Only Correct Sizing Method in Horse Cave, KY

The rule of thumb sizing method of one ton of cooling per 500 to 600 square feet of floor area produces wildly inaccurate results for homes that deviate from the assumptions embedded in that rule in Horse Cave. A well-insulated home with efficient windows may need significantly less cooling capacity per square foot than the rule assumes in Horse Cave, KY. A home with large south-facing windows, high ceilings, and minimal insulation may need significantly more in Horse Cave. Manual J accounts for all of these variables and produces the correct capacity for the specific home rather than an estimate for an average home of that size in Horse Cave, KY.

Replacing an Old AC vs Installing New in Horse Cave, KY

Signs Your Existing AC System Should Be Replaced in Horse Cave

An AC system approaching or past its 15-year service life that requires a major repair warrants a replacement comparison in Horse Cave, KY. A system that has required multiple repairs in recent seasons is communicating that its remaining service life is limited in Horse Cave. A system using R-22 refrigerant that has phased out of production faces increasingly expensive refrigerant costs for any refrigerant-related repair in Horse Cave, KY. And a system that is significantly less efficient than current equipment is costing the homeowner measurably more in energy every year it continues to operate in Horse Cave.

The Efficiency and Comfort Gains From a New Correctly Sized System in Horse Cave, KY

A new high-efficiency AC system replacing a 15-year-old standard efficiency system can reduce cooling energy consumption by 30 to 50 percent depending on the efficiency ratings being compared in Horse Cave. A correctly sized replacement system eliminates the short cycling humidity problems that an oversized original installation may have been producing in Horse Cave, KY. And a variable speed replacement system produces a level of indoor comfort and humidity control that single-stage systems cannot match in Horse Cave.

An overcharged system produces elevated head pressure that stresses the compressor and reduces efficiency in Horse Cave. An undercharged system reduces cooling capacity and may cause the evaporator coil to freeze in Horse Cave, KY. Both conditions reduce the system's efficiency rating significantly below what the equipment is rated for and accelerate compressor wear in Horse Cave.
